Antemasque announce first ever UK dates

Newly-fledged rock and roll hall of fame band Antemasque has announced its first ever run of UK shows, taking place in October.

The new project - formed of Cedric Bixler-Zavala, Omar Rodriguez-Lopez and Dave Elitch (The Mars Volta), plus Flea (Red Hot Chili Peppers) - play three shows in the UK, including Brighton, Leeds and London.

Tickets for the shows are on sale from 9am tomorrow, 27th August.

A self-titled album (out via Bandcamp now), is scheduled to come out this October in the UK.

Antemasque dates:

OCTOBER

13 Brighton, Concorde 2

14 Leeds, Brudenell Social Club

15 London, Electric Ballroom
